Historical Marker

Penn Landing

SE corner, 2nd (Pa. 291) & Penn Sts., at end of park, Chester · Chester · Delaware

Pennsylvania marker

Inscription

Oct. 29, 1682, soon after finishing a two-months' voyage, William Penn first set foot on his colony of Pennsylvania, granted by Charles II the year before. The site is a block south.
